Episode 3 — Scene 12
Di Same Beat, For Di Page
Beat by beat, wey you fit trace back to di manuscript wey you just read
INT. KITCHEN – CONTINUOUS Grace DROP her mug down hard. GRACE You know. All dis years, you know where he dey. Her mama no look up from di sink. Di water dey run. MOTHER I know say you never ready. I no sure say you ready now. GRACE (one laugh wey no get humor inside) Thirty-four years old, Mama. When exactly I for don ready?
Level 1 — Direct
Both lines of dialogue — dem keep am exactly as e dey written. No single word change.
Level 2 — Implied, Externalized
"E no be real laugh" no fit dem film am as narration — e turn to one performable parenthetical: (one laugh wey no get humor inside). Now di actor get something wey e fit really do.
Dem No Convert Am
"Like she dey buy herself time to decide which version of di truth she go hand over" — na interpretive reading of di mama motive. Dem leave am out instead of guess am for screen.

Di Voice Signature Lock
E Lock For Episode 1. Di Ledger Dey Carry Am, Dem Dey Check Am For Every Episode’s Spine-Sync.
One episode, one chat — one character wey consistent, di ledger dey carry di voice
Voice Consistency Check — Ep. 6 Against Di Ep. 1 Lock
Clipped, Working-Class Cadence Wey Hold Strong
Anchor line, Ep. 1: "Ain't got time for that."
Dem Flag Drift, p. 41
One full reflective paragraph — e no match di register. Dem flag am to di writer, dem no fix am on dem own.
Voice drift na craft failure wey dis system dey exist to catch — no be to quietly correct am. Every flag come with page reference and di anchor wey dem measure am against.

Continuity Wey Cover Full Season
Di Charged-Object Ledger
Object continuity NA spine continuity
Di White Rose — Dem Plant Am Ep. 1, E Pay Off Ep. 8
Dem carry am and see am for every episode between.
🔒
Di Black Queen Chess Piece — Ep. 2 → Ep. 8
E off-screen Ep. 5–7, dem hold am for di safe house — dem declare am, with reason, dem no just quietly drop am.
!
Gap Wey Dem No Declare = Season Audit FAIL
Any object wey vanish without declared reason go block delivery, full stop.
